Stewart: F1 needs a new Champion

Sir Jackie Stewart reckons it is time someone put an end to Sebastian Vettel's run of World titles. Vettel enters the 2014 campaign as a four-time World Champion having gone on a remarkable run with Red Bull Racing. The German's fourth title secured him yet another record as the sport's youngest quadruple Champ while a fifth this year would see him match Michael Schumacher's record for the most titles in a row. Stewart, though, says it is time someone else hit the front. "I think it would be better, I think it would liven things up... It would be refreshing," the 74-year-old told Reuters. "Four times is a bit greedy," he added jokingly. "Nobody is up there forever....
